Subject: Key rotation — PruneHound stale-branch bot

Team,

As part of the quarterly rotation, the credential used by PruneHound to scan and delete stale branches across Fennel repos has been replaced. The old key is revoked effective today; any job still holding it will fail closed. Scopes are unchanged (read refs, delete branches older than 90 days). Update the bot's vault entry with the new key below.

app token of fajop-fahif = qvz4-AnML

For the incoming Director of Finance at Oakhaven Fabrics: the Q3 forecast shows a net inflow of 610k, driven by the Bramwell contract milestone in month two. Outflows peak in month one with the loom maintenance cycle and the annual insurance premium. Working capital remains tight until the Rivermead receivable clears; the revolving facility gives six weeks of cover. Assumptions and sensitivities are in the planning workbook. One forecast assumption is commercially sensitive and is recorded below.

management briefing: Headcount on the Belix team goes from 60 to 93 by the end of November. Gross margin on Belix came in at 23 percent against a plan of 47 percent.

**Q: Why does a deep link open the app's home screen instead of the right page?**

This usually means the link's route isn't registered in the Fernpath routing table, or the user's app version predates that route. Fernpath falls back to home rather than crashing. Ask the customer for their app version and the full link they tapped, then check it against the route registry. The registry, supported versions, and escalation steps are all listed on this internal page:

wiki page, fawef-tawif: https://jira.zemvarsys.internal/projects/pages/display/180f7ba3